What Exactly Is 77 kg in Stones?

77 kg equals roughly 12.1 stones, since one stone is 14 pounds or about 6.35029 kilograms. This number tells you how many whole stones you have, plus a small fraction over twelve stones. Step-by-Step Guide to Converting Kilograms Into Stones

    • Start with the basic formula: divide the weight in kilograms by 6.35029.
    • For 77 kg, the calculation looks like this: 77 ÷ 6.35029 ≈ 12.11 stones.
    • Round the result as needed—often one decimal place is enough for everyday tracking.
